KIDAPAWAN CITY - The North Cotabato provincial board has approved proposed revisions of Mt. Apo Mountaineering and Trekking Ordinance of 2015.New provisions have been included in Ordinance No. 15-1032 that will be implemented in areas covered by the Mt.Apo Protected Area Management Bureau (PAMB).
These include hikes in climbing fees, determination and establishment of climbing sites and assignment ofregular park ranger or volunteer to secure the area.Training will be provided to the stakeholders like the transport sector,porters, mountaineering groups andtravel agencies to ensure better services for tourists, both local and international.In every camp site, according to the revised ordinance, potable water supply stations will be established as well as permanentwater waste disposal facilities in everycamp site. The number of climbers will also be regulated on a monthly basis.A proposed Mt. Apo police force has the backing of the local governments ofKidapawan City, Makilala, Magpet sa North Cotabato at Bansalan, Digos and Sta Cruz,Davao del Sur.
